The Yashichi is a recurring (though typically rare) item throughout the official Mega Man series, first appearing near the end of the original Mega Man. When collected, it completely refills Mega Man's health and weapon ammunition.

In the Make a Good Mega Man Level series, while it exists as a powerup that can be manually placed by users, it also has a rare chance of appearing when an enemy is killed (the exact odds are 1 in 4096). Outside of entry stages, the item often appears before long and/or difficult boss fights.
